Accessible Ramp Installation in Kansas City, KS
Accessible ramp installation services provide a practical solution for improving mobility and accessibility on residential properties. These services typically include the design, construction, and installation of ramps that accommodate wheelchairs, walkers, and other mobility devices. Projects can range from small threshold ramps to full-length, multi-platform ramps for entryways, decks, or patios. Property owners often seek these services to ensure compliance with accessibility needs, enhance safety, or prepare for future mobility requirements, making it easier for residents and visitors to access different areas of a home.
Before requesting accessible ramp installation, property owners usually want to understand the available options in terms of materials, design, and placement to best suit their property layout and personal needs. It’s also helpful to consider the space available for the ramp, any local building codes or regulations, and how the ramp will integrate with existing structures. Clear communication about the intended use and accessibility goals can help determine the most suitable type of ramp and ensure the completed project meets expectations for safety, durability, and convenience.

Accessible Ramp Installation Questions
What types of properties can benefit from accessible ramp installation? Residential homes, apartment complexes, and commercial buildings can all be improved with accessible ramps to enhance mobility and accessibility.
What are common reasons property owners request ramp installation? To accommodate mobility devices, improve safety, or meet accessibility requirements for visitors or residents.
What materials are typically used for accessible ramps?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and steel, chosen for durability and ease of use.
What should property owners consider before installing a ramp? Assessing space availability, ensuring compliance with accessibility standards, and choosing a suitable ramp style for the property layout.
